Forklift Mechanic | Field Service We’re working with a well-established nationwide company that’s continuing to grow and is looking for an experienced Forklift Mechanic to join their team. This is a hands-on field service role where you’ll work across a range of forklifts and material-handling equipment, carrying out servicing, maintenance, repairs and diagnostics. You’ll be dealing directly with customers, so no two days will be exactly the same. About the role You’ll be responsible for keeping customers’ equipment running reliably and minimising downtime. This will include: Servicing, maintaining and repairing a range of forklifts and associated equipment Carrying out mechanical and electrical fault-finding and diagnostics Using diagnostic software to identify and resolve faults Attending breakdowns and responding to customer service requirements Completing inspections and preventative maintenance Working alongside other technicians and supporting the wider team when required Maintaining high health & safety standards and representing the company professionally on customer sites There may also be some on-call and after-hours work from time to time, so a flexible approach is important. What we’re looking for Previous experience working on forklifts or similar heavy equipment Strong mechanical fault-finding and diagnostic ability Good electrical/diagnostic skills would be an advantage Confident dealing directly with customers A current forklift licence Full NZ driver licence A reliable, practical and team-focused attitude A willingness to keep learning and develop your technical skills Full training and ongoing support will be provided , so if you have solid mechanical experience and are keen to build your knowledge within the forklift industry, we’d still like to hear from you. You’ll be joining a stable, supportive business with strong systems, good training and a steady pipeline of work. Interested?
